How they compare

Türkiye currently reports 39,316 Thousand train-kilometres against 35,852 Thousand train-kilometres in Finland, a difference of 3,464 Thousand train-kilometres.

That makes Türkiye's figure about 1.1 times Finland's.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Türkiye ahead.

Finland ranks 19th and Türkiye ranks 18th of 37 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Finland averaged higher in 3 and Türkiye in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Finland Türkiye Difference Ahead
1990s 25,666 Thousand train-kilometres 26,035 Thousand train-kilometres 368.44 Thousand train-kilometres Türkiye
2000s 31,808 Thousand train-kilometres 25,643 Thousand train-kilometres 6,165 Thousand train-kilometres Finland
2010s 35,354 Thousand train-kilometres 23,083 Thousand train-kilometres 12,271 Thousand train-kilometres Finland
2020s 34,404 Thousand train-kilometres 22,362 Thousand train-kilometres 12,042 Thousand train-kilometres Finland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
